Unlock instant, AI-driven research and patent intelligence for your innovation.

Applying component deployment methods and devices applied to the mixed deployment of the application system under the cloud environment

An application system and deployment device technology, applied in the field of cloud computing applications, can solve the problem of lack of components to be deployed locally and on cloud platforms, and achieve the effect of reducing network communication traffic

Active Publication Date: 2018-04-20
GUANGZHOU BINGO SOFTWARE
View PDF1 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0008] In view of the deficiencies of the prior art, the purpose of the embodiments of the present invention is to provide a component deployment method and device for hybrid deployment of application systems in a cloud environment, aiming to solve the lack of reasonable deployment of components between local and cloud in the prior art. Technical pitfalls of the platform approach

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Applying component deployment methods and devices applied to the mixed deployment of the application system under the cloud environment
  • Applying component deployment methods and devices applied to the mixed deployment of the application system under the cloud environment
  • Applying component deployment methods and devices applied to the mixed deployment of the application system under the cloud environment

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0034] The embodiments of the present invention will be further described below in conjunction with the accompanying drawings.

[0035] see figure 1 , figure 1 It is an architecture diagram of an application system in a component deployment method applied to hybrid deployment of application systems in a cloud environment according to an embodiment of the present invention. As an example, figure 1 It can be a multi-tenant boutique course website group application system and Pingo cloud computing platform. Bingo Cloud is independently developed by Bingo Software and is the first commercial-grade infrastructure cloud product in China. It is mainly aimed at government and enterprise customers, helping them build an Amazon-style elastic, on-demand, and self-service cloud service platform. The main structure Similar to Eucaplytus. The multi-tenant excellent course website group application system is a high-quality course website group application system with a multi-tenant archi...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The present invention relates to a component deployment method and device applied to hybrid deployment of application systems in a cloud environment. The method includes: according to preset rules, among the components of the application system, the components deployed in the cloud are classified into a first component set, and the locally deployed components are classified into a second component set, which do not belong to the first component set and the first component set. The components of the second component set are classified into the third component set; calculate the communication flow value between the components in the third component set and the components in the first component set and the components in the second component set; select the third component set for communication The component with the largest volume is deployed on the cloud if the component has the largest communication volume with the component in the first component set, otherwise it is deployed locally. The component deployment method and device provided by the embodiments of the present invention deploy components in an application system according to preset rules, and deploy components that cannot be deployed according to preset rules according to the communication volume of the components.

Description

technical field [0001] The invention belongs to the cloud computing application field of computer systems, and in particular relates to a component deployment method and device for hybrid deployment of application systems in a cloud environment. Background technique [0002] Cloud computing is an emerging computing power delivery service model in recent years, which provides computing resources or services required by users in an on-demand and easily scalable manner through the network. Since the concept of cloud computing was put forward, extensive research has been carried out in academia and industry, and major IT manufacturers have also launched their own cloud computing products. For example, Microsoft provides Windows Azure cloud operating system for application system migration and deployment, Amazon EC2 in the company's AWS (Amazon Web Services) provides virtual machines for users to deploy applications in the form of public cloud IAAS, and Google's GAE (Google AppEn...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): H04L29/08
CPCH04L67/10H04L67/1074H04L67/1001
Inventor 范冰冰张作为杨志强郑伟平
Owner GUANGZHOU BINGO SOFTWARE